What exactly is the Fillercheck?

The Fillercheck is a free, independent online test available at fillercheck.nl, created with the idea that proper preparation helps you make an informed choice. The questionnaire was developed in response to concerns about how easily accessible cosmetic treatments are these days and the risks that are sometimes underestimated. The check consists of four topics you should ask yourself before undergoing a treatment, and is intended for anyone who is unsure, exploring their options, or already has an appointment scheduled.

1. Do you know what the treatment involves and what the risks are?

The first part of the checklist is about knowledge: do you know what treatment you’re receiving, how it’s performed, and what risks are involved? Do you also know what happens if the results are disappointing, and whether you can contact the clinic with questions or concerns afterward? This may sound obvious, but in practice, many people walk into a treatment room without having specifically asked these questions. A clinic that truly has its patients’ best interests at heart will naturally take the time to address these matters without you having to ask.

2. Are the costs realistic?

The second point on the checklist is about price. Does the price you’re being offered match what you’d expect, or is it suspiciously low? And does the clinic use promotional offers that put you under time pressure, such as a deal that’s valid only today? A low price can be a sign that corners are being cut somewhere—for example, in the quality of the products used, the practitioner’s experience, or the time set aside for your initial consultation. Moreover, time pressure and discount promotions are specifically designed to make you think less critically, whereas a well-considered decision deserves time.

3. How much do you want this, and is it a well-considered decision?

The third part focuses on your own motivation. Have you talked about it with friends or family? Does this choice truly reflect who you are, or do you mainly feel pressure from the beauty standards around you? And—this is a strict requirement—are you 18 years old or older? These questions aren’t about doubting for the sake of doubting, but about distinguishing between a well-considered desire and an impulsive decision stemming from insecurity or social pressure. A good clinic never pressures you; instead, it gives you the space to answer these questions for yourself.

4. Is your practitioner trustworthy?

The final—and perhaps most important—part of the check concerns the practitioner themselves. Who is treating you, and is a BIG-registered physician involved in the treatment? The BIG Registry is the national registry where you can verify whether someone is actually authorized and qualified to perform a medical procedure. Cosmetic practitioners who are not registered in this registry are, in many cases, not allowed to administer injectables at all, yet this still happens far too often in practice.

What Experts Emphasize

In addition to the checklist itself, the IGJ also features insights from an expert by experience, an inspector, a scientist, and a cosmetic physician. A recurring piece of advice is to give yourself time to think things over and not to make decisions under time pressure—for example, right before an important event. They also warn against upselling in the treatment room, where you’re told—without asking—about other “areas for improvement” beyond the reason you initially came in. Furthermore, the experts all emphasize the same point: always ask about your practitioner’s training and certification, and never accept being denied time to think things over—even if you’re already in the treatment chair.

How can I check if my practitioner is trustworthy?

Ask who will be performing the treatment, what training and experience the practitioner has, and which doctor is ultimately responsible for the medical care. Also, check whether the doctor in question is listed in the BIG registry. You can look up a BIG registration yourself at BIGregister.nl.

Can someone who is not registered with the BIG administer fillers or Botox?

A physician who bears ultimate medical responsibility must always be involved in treatments involving fillers or Botox. A practitioner who is not registered with the BIG may not act completely independently. The treatment must be performed on the orders of a licensed physician and in accordance with the applicable conditions. Therefore, always ask who the responsible physician is.

At what age can you get fillers or Botox?

In the Netherlands, cosmetic treatments involving fillers and Botox may not be performed on individuals under the age of 18. If a clinic still wants to treat you even though you are not yet 18, this is a clear red flag.

What questions should I ask before getting a filler or Botox treatment?

Be sure to ask, among other things, which product and brand are used, what results are realistic, what risks and side effects may occur, and what you should do if you experience any symptoms. Also discuss how follow-up care is arranged and how to contact the clinic if a complication arises.

Is an inexpensive filler or Botox treatment unsafe?

A low price doesn’t automatically mean that a treatment is unsafe, but a strikingly low price may be a reason to take a closer look. Check whether a licensed physician is involved, what products are being used, and whether proper follow-up care is available. Don’t let yourself be pressured by limited-time offers or promotions that require you to make an immediate decision.

What does a clinic need to arrange after treatment?

A reputable clinic provides clear post-treatment instructions and is available to answer questions, address unsatisfactory results, or handle potential complications. The clinic must also have a complaints procedure in place, and it must be clear where you can turn if something goes wrong after treatment.

Can Fillercheck guarantee that a treatment will go well?

No. Even after all the necessary checks have been performed, a cosmetic procedure can still result in side effects or complications. Proper preparation, a skilled practitioner, realistic expectations, and accessible follow-up care reduce the risks, but can never completely eliminate them.
